电网监测系统中,要求能实时传输监测数据,以确保线路的安全。针对此应用场景,本文设计了基于FPGA的千兆以太网链路传输系统。对比TCP和UDP两种传输协议,选用实时性更高的UDP协议。实现了完备的UDP/IP协议、ARP协议和千兆MAC控制器。UDP/IP协议实现了对高速ADC采样数据的UDP/IP封装与解封,ARP协议解决了IP地址与MAC地址映射的问题,有利于检测系统的大规模级联。MAC控制器完成了以太网帧格式的封装与解封。基于Intel的10m50daf484c6ges器件进行了传输系统的设计实现,并使用Intel FPGA MAX 10开发板进行了系统功能测试。